Written Answers. - Drugs Payment Scheme.

Paul McGrath

Question:

172 Mr. McGrath asked the Minister for Health and Children when he will introduce the new drugs refund scheme as announced some time ago; if his attention has been drawn to the confusion regarding this scheme; if his attention has further been drawn to the fact that participants in this scheme are getting conflicting information from health boards and the administrators of the scheme;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[13683/99]

As previously announced, the new drugs payment scheme will be introduced with effect from 1 July 1999. An explanatory leaflet which incorporates an application form has issued to households throughout the country. Health boards and the General Medical Services (Payments) Board have issued further copies to patients currently using the existing community drugs schemes. My Department has also established a health board liaison group to co-ordinate the introduction of the scheme and ensure its uniform application. I am satisfied that there is consistency in the information being disseminated to the public on the new scheme.
